Background: What Makes an Oil Suitable for Towing

Towing places unique demands on engine lubrication. A heavy load increases combustion pressure, raises oil temperatures, and accelerates oxidation. The oil must maintain a robust hydrodynamic film at high temperatures while still flowing adequately at cold starts, especially for diesel engines that experience high soot loading.

Key characteristics that separate heavy duty oils from standard passenger car oils include:

  • Higher high-temperature high-shear (HTHS) viscosity for load-bearing protection
  • Strong total base number (TBN) reserve to neutralize acidic combustion byproducts
  • Enhanced anti-wear additives, commonly zinc dialkyldithiophosphate (ZDDP), for valve train protection
  • Superior oxidation resistance to prevent sludge and varnish formation during long drain intervals
  • Compatibility with diesel particulate filters and gasoline particulate filters where applicable

The "best picks" category typically balances these characteristics with manufacturer approvals, making it essential for buyers to cross-reference their vehicle owner's manual with the oil's specification claims.

User Concerns and Selection Criteria

Truck owners evaluating the top 10 oils for 2025 generally prioritize four practical concerns: durability under sustained load, cold-weather performance, drain interval viability, and price per quart relative to protection level. Enthusiasts who tow frequently often report that premium synthetics justify their cost through reduced engine wear and longer service life, while occasional towers may find high-quality conventional or synthetic blend oils sufficient.

Common pitfalls in selection include choosing an oil based solely on viscosity grade without checking API or ACEA classifications, ignoring the difference between gasoline and diesel engine requirements, and assuming that a higher price automatically equals better protection. Another frequent concern is whether a particular oil is backward compatible with older engines that may not have hardened valve seats or advanced emissions equipment.

When reviewing any "best" list, users should weigh:

  • OEM specification compliance for their specific make and model
  • Whether the oil is formulated for gasoline, diesel, or both
  • Real-world towing conditions such as ambient temperature and terrain
  • Drain interval expectations and filter replacement costs

What to Watch Next

Looking forward, the most significant developments to monitor involve new engine platforms and evolving emissions mandates. Gasoline direct-injection engines in half-ton trucks are becoming more common, creating demand for oils that resist LSPI (low-speed pre-ignition) while also handling heavy loads. Meanwhile, the continued adoption of turbocharged diesel engines in medium-duty pickups may push the industry toward higher-visibility certifications for extreme duty use.

Another area to watch is the rise of lower-viscosity heavy duty oils, such as 0W-20 and 5W-30 formulations with enhanced high-temperature performance. These oils promise improved fuel economy without sacrificing protection, but real-world towing validation remains limited. Truck owners with older, high-mileage engines should also keep an eye on whether manufacturers maintain availability of high-ZDDP conventional blends for legacy engine compatibility.

Finally, as more consumers adopt extended drain intervals, independent oil analysis will likely become a standard part of heavy duty maintenance. The ability to track wear metals and TBN depletion over time will help validate whether a particular "best pick" is genuinely suited to a specific towing routine, moving the conversation from generic recommendations to data-driven decisions.
